    Applicant: SOASTA, INC

    Abstract: A method for real-time capture and analysis of website performance metrics includes receiving, in each of a plurality of result servers, data values transmitted from a plurality of client devices, each data value representing a measurement of a performance metric associated with an experience of a user on a web page or using a web application, the measurement being made and the data value produced being transmitted in real-time while the user is on the web page or using the web application. For each data value received, a count in one of a set of N data buckets defined in a memory is incremented. All of the counts in each of the corresponding data buckets is aggregated to produce a histogram of the performance metric is rendered on an analytic dashboard.

    Applicant: SOASTA, Inc.

    Abstract: A method for real-time capture of actual user experiences on a website, web application or mobile app includes receiving, in first servers, one or more beacons, each containing data items. Each beacon is generated in real-time from a user session. The data items are aggregated in one or more first sets of N data buckets associated with each of the first servers. Each of the first servers transmits the data items of each of the N data buckets to a second server over a network, which further aggregates the data items received in one or more sets of N data buckets corresponding to and identically configured as the data buckets of the first servers. The corresponding data contents of the one or more second sets of N data buckets is aggregated into one or more final sets of N data buckets used in generating a real-time analytic dashboard.
